To understand XTool, one must understand the ecosystem it was built for: . When large PC games (often exceeding 100GB) are "repacked," their files are compressed to a fraction of their original size to make downloading easier. Standard compression tools like 7-Zip or WinRAR, while excellent for general use, are not optimized for the specific types of data structures found in modern video games (e.g., massive texture files, audio banks, and proprietary archives). Razor12911’s Xtool addresses this by acting as a pre-processor. It functions by decrypting and decompressing these stubborn file formats into raw streams before the final archival compression takes place. This process transforms previously incompressible data into highly compressible raw data, significantly reducing the final archive size.
